Roger Williams Park
A 427-acre Victorian park with lakes, stone bridges, a Japanese garden, a rose garden, and classical monuments. Its scenic variety makes it the city's most recommended location for family and portrait sessions.

Prospect Terrace Park
A small College Hill overlook with a statue of Roger Williams gazing over the downtown skyline. The elevated city view is a favorite spot for sunset engagement portraits.

Waterplace Park
A downtown riverfront basin with Venetian-style footbridges, a cobblestone amphitheater, and the WaterFire installation. The water, bridges, and city backdrop make for romantic engagement portraits.

India Point Park
A waterfront park where the river meets the bay, with a pedestrian bridge, tree-lined paths, docks, and open lawns. The variety of water and greenery gives portraits a spacious, coastal feel.

Benefit Street (Mile of History)
A cobblestone-adjacent street lined with the nation's densest concentration of colonial and Federal-era homes. Gas lamps, brick sidewalks, and ivy-wrapped facades create a timeless historic backdrop.

Roger Williams Park Botanical Center
New England's largest indoor display garden, with glasshouse rooms of palms, orchids, and tropical greenery. The lush, weather-proof interior is ideal for maternity and portrait sessions in any season.

Blackstone Boulevard Park
A landscaped linear park down the median of an elegant East Side boulevard, lined with mature trees and a walking path. The leafy, quiet greenery suits relaxed family and maternity portraits.

Lippitt Memorial Park
A small triangular East Side park with mature shade trees, lawns, and a fountain at the head of Blackstone Boulevard. The quiet, leafy setting is easy and pleasant for family portraits.

Rhode Island State House
The State House crowns Smith Hill with a vast white Georgia marble facade and one of the largest self-supporting marble domes in the world. Broad terraced steps and open lawns give you a grand, formal backdrop that reads instantly as a milestone. Late afternoon warms the marble to a soft gold and the whole hillside opens up behind you.

Swan Point Cemetery
Swan Point is a 200-acre rural garden cemetery and accredited arboretum, laid out in the 1880s with winding lanes, specimen trees, and quiet slopes down to the Seekonk River. The hush and the mature plantings make it one of the calmest green spaces on the East Side. Soft dappled light under old trees suits gentle, unhurried photos.

Roger Williams National Memorial
Tucked at the base of College Hill, this small National Park Service green is a calm pocket of open lawn ringed by mature trees, with a landscaped grove and the historic spring that first drew settlers here. It is quiet, level, and easy to reach, which makes it a gentle choice for newborn and maternity sessions. The tree line softens the light and screens the surrounding streets.

Shakespeare's Head
This restored 18th-century house on College Hill, once a colonial printing shop, sits behind a tidy period garden of brick paths and trimmed hedges. The enclosed, tucked-away feel gives you privacy just steps from Benefit Street. It is an intimate, storybook backdrop for close, quiet photos.
